Pedestrian hurt after struck by vehicle on Henderson Hwy

10:40 AM

A pedestrian has been struck by a vehicle in a serious crash early this morning on Henderson Highway.

Winnipeg Police Service officers were on scene Sunday morning as the traffic division investigates. The crash happened shortly before 5:20 a.m. Sunday on Henderson Highway at Neil Avenue, a Winnipeg Police Service spokesman confirmed. Northbound Henderson Highway remains closed.

Police had no update on the condition of the pedestrian.
